You are a statutory resident if: 1. you spent more than 183 days in Maine during the tax year (any portion of a day is counted as a full day), and 2. you maintained a permanent place of abode in Maine for the entire tax year. Except for certain sales of a partnership interest on or after July 1, 2005, a nonresident generally is not required to pay Maine tax on interest, dividends, alimony, pensions or other income from intangible sources unless such income is from property employed in a business carried on in Maine. Employers and non-payroll filers who reported Maine income tax withholding of less than $18,000 for the 12 months ending June 30 of the prior calendar year are required to make payments quarterly. Compensation or income directly related to a declared state disaster or emergency is exempt from Maine tax if the taxpayer's only presence in Maine during the tax year is for the sole purpose of providing disaster relief. MRS allows paid preparers to affix their signature as the return preparer consistent with IRS Notice 2004-54/IRB 2004-33, 209, which permits paid preparers to sign returns by rubber stamp, mechanical device (such as signature pen), or computer software program (i.e., a computer program that prints the preparer's name on the signature line of the form). MRS Rule 104 generally requires all employers and non-wage payers to electronically file Maine income tax withholding returns and annual reconciliation forms.
